Since I moved out from Barcelona to live in Madrid, then in Milan and now back to Madrid, I am renting my house in one of the best areas of the town, the more modern area of the city, the district 22@. District 22@ is the innovation district, with a lot of space and very, very safe, sorrounded by green areas and on walking distance to the sea. It is also very well communicated with metro, buses and street car to the city center (in 15 minutes you'll be in Born and Plaza Cataluña), but you won't have to suffer the crowded and noisy streets of the other parts of the city, specially at night.
